At the start of the campaign, the Weston Park Hospital Cancer Charity shop in Crookes in Sheffield received a visit from Nick Clegg, Liberal Democrat MP for Sheffield Hallam.
He said: “I’m delighted to come to the Weston Park Hospital Cancer Charity shop in Crookes to show my support for such a worthy local cause. I would urge everyone to have a search of their homes to find things they no longer use so they can make a donation as part of the Campaign.”

Nick was joined by newly elected local Liberal Democrat Councillor Rob Frost, who said:
”Crookes has a number of Charity Shops which support the local community. It is vital we all get behind them as part of the “Choose Charity Shops’ campaign. Across the UK they are responsible for around 17,000 paid jobs and 180,000 volunteering opportunities, whilst offering low cost high quality goods.”
Rachel Thorpe, Director at Weston Park Hospital Cancer Charity, said:
“We were delighted to see Nick and Rob drop by our shop in Crookes to help raise awareness of the campaign. Our sales rely on local people donating items such as clothing, bric-a-brac and jewellery. Any work to help raise awareness and boost donations is extremely welcome. “
